- How to Dye Reed .
- Choose what color of dye you want to use. Rit dyes are fine for the basic colors, or you can purchase a reed dye from a basket-supply house. ...
- Gather reed you wish to dye and coil loosely. If reed is coiled too tightly, the reed will not dye evenly. ...
- It's best to use this pan from now on exclusively to dye your reed. ...
- This will help the dye set into the reed. ...
- Pour dye into hot water and stir with an old wooden spoon. ...
- Place loosely coiled reed into dye water. ...
- Remove reed from dye and rinse with cool water until water runs clear. ...
- Follow directions on commercial basket dye for the best results. ...
- To prevent dye from getting all over your kitchen, you can do this outside and rinse with the garden hose. ...
- Dye enough reed to do a few baskets. ...
- An old pair of tongs works great to remove reed from dye. ...
- Dye will stain your clothes, counters, floor and hands. ...
- Do not use an aluminum pot to dye reed. ...

- Cancer-risk dye taints foods worldwide.
- An industrial red dye - implicated in causing cancers in rats - has entered the human food chain in at least 15 different countries, it emerged on Thursday.
- The presence of the Sudan I dye in hundreds of food products in the UK was revealed by the UK's Food Standards Agency (FSA) on 18 February, prompting a massive recall of foods. ...
- The dye had been added to the foods through the use of contaminated Worcester sauce. ...
- The Canadian Food Inspection Agency banned several products containing Sudan I, and a related dye called Sudan IV, on Wednesday. ...
- But little scientific data has been published on the health effects of the dye, which has been used in shoe and floor polishes, waxes and petrol, for decades. ...
- Boobis describes one study where rats were given 30 milligrams of the dye per kilogram of body weight - every day over two years - and developed cancerous changes in their livers. ...
- "The dye undergoes a transformation to a very unstable product which attaches to the nucleic acid bases - the backbone of DNA," explains Boobis. ...

- The dye of a CD-R is the organic layer which records the actual data. ...
- Here is an overview of all available Dye materials, all organic based:.
- Dye Material.
- Dye Color.
- The Formazan Dye is a hybrid Cyanine/PhthaloCyanine combination which has been developed by Kodak.
- Unlike an ordinary CD, the CD-R has an organic dye recording layer between the polycarbonate substrate and the light reflective layer. ...
- The beam heats and melts the recording layer of organic dye on the polycarbonate substrate, forming a series of pits. ...
- The Color to Dye for.
- The different colors which show up when you look at the bottom of the CD-R are a combination of the reflection layer and the dye color (e. ... a Blue dye and a Gold reflection layer will generate a Green colored bottom):.

- Tie Dye T-shirts.
- The origins of Tie-dye T-shirts are believed to have begun in Nigeria where women would tie cotton fabrics into knots and then dip them into dyes. ... The concept behind both methods was to restrict the flows of a dye from reaching certain areas of cloths and this was achieve through the use of knots, thread, rocks, sticks and rubber bands. The parts that the dye is able to reach will be altered but the restricted part will stay untouched providing a pleasant contract of colors, generally situated right next to each other. ...
- The popularity of Tie-dye T-shirts took off in the late 1960s during the hippie/peace movement. With the advent of the "psychadelic" generation, free spirited music and uninhibited free love movement, the tie-dye t-shirts proved a stark contrast to the button down, starch collared appearance of parent and authorities. ...

- Foods with outlawed dye still on sale in Edinburgh .
- SHOPS in the Capital have been caught selling foods banned during last monthâ ™s Sudan 1 cancer dye scare. ...
- Crisps, Pot Noodles and Worcester sauce containing the dangerous red dye were found on shelves during spot checks by environmental health officers. ...
- More than 600 food products were identified as containing the cancer-causing dye in the nationwide scare last month. ...
- The alert was sparked when a consignment of Crosse and Blackwell Worcester sauce, made by Premier Foods, was found to contain chilli powder contaminated with the banned Sudan 1 dye. ...
- The dye is normally used as a colouring in solvents, oils, waxes, petrol and shoe and floor polish. ...

- Procion 'H' Dye is a steam set fibre reactive class dye produced by G&S Dye in a convienent concentrated liquid form. This amazing line of dye is ideal for all natural fabrics. ...
- Over 90% use Procion 'H' Dye for silk painting. ...
- For full dye penetration flop the silk over and paint the reverse in the same manner.
- Use a brush or dropper to apply the dye by touching the tip to the silk at random until scarf is well covered with dye.
- Fully load your brush with dye and paint two or three colors side by side in stripes (parallel or diagonal) along the silk.
- To prepare the dye for screen printing mix five tablespoons of sodium alginate with one litre of hot water. ... Scoop out desired amounts of alginat and mix with Procion 'H' Dye till desired consistency. ...

- But, many of my friends who spin their own wool, dye the yarn with Kool Aid. ...
- All the dye manuals recommend that you wear a dust mask and rubber gloves (to prevent absorption thru the skin) when measuring and mixing your dyes. ...
- As a long time dyer and mother of three, I would say that as long as you practice safe dyeing techniques (mask and gloves, wear old clothes that you don't wear when nursing the baby, and restricting your dye activities to an area where food is not consumed) you could certainly dye fabric safely while nursing. Your contact time with the dye powder will probably be less than a minute or so. Once the fabric is immersed in the dye you can stir with a stick and wring it out while wearing gloves. ...
- You might also consider dye PAINTING using Ann Johnston's method (See her excellent book DYE PAINTING published by the American Quilter's Society). Dye painting uses the procion dyes but is safe enough to use with grade school kids. ...
- As for dyeing cotton knits, they dye beautifully. You do have to pay attention to their weight and adjust the amount of dye accordingly. Knits are much heavier than regular wovens, so they need more dye to produce the bright colors. Judy Walter's book goes into detail about weight of fabrics vs amount of dye.
